pet world dubai Fundamentals Explained
By meticulously assessing Each and every pet shop according to these requirements, we were in the position to discover the five best pet shops in Dubai that excel in all elements of pet care and customer service.Pet Haus is a leading pet shop in Dubai that provides many different pet food, supplies, and services. They may have an excellent Autoship